
Coast gun wins heat
COOLUM Beach's Julian Wilson easily progressed through the first round of the US Open of Surfing in California yesterday.
Wilson won his first heat of the ASP Prime contest, posting a two-wave total of 14.67.
The 22-year-old's healthy total easily accounted for Gabe Kling (12.73), Kai Barger (10.00) and Sunny Garcia (6.83).
The Sunshine Coast rising star has a golden opportunity to progress.
His main rival in the second round is American Dane Reynolds, who has only recently returned to competitive surfing from injury.
Kelly Slater, Mick Fanning and Taj Burrow also made it to the second round.
